Mac operating systems do not require manual driver installations for ANT+ sticks. Apple computers use native USB protocols to interact with the dongle. Simply plug the Magene ANT+ stick into your Mac (using a USB-A to USB-C adapter if necessary), and launch your training software. : Unlike older "USB1" sticks that only support 4 sensors, the Magene uses the ANT2 protocol. This allows you to connect a heart rate monitor, cadence sensor, speed sensor, and smart trainer simultaneously without lag.

The Magene ANT USB driver is a software component that enables communication between Magene devices and computers. It allows users to connect their Magene devices, such as bike computers, GPS devices, and heart rate monitors, to their computers via a USB connection. The driver facilitates data transfer, device configuration, and firmware updates, ensuring that users can optimize their devices and analyze their performance data.
